Alleged faces of APC anti-party politicians in Amuwo-Odofin

On February 5, ahead of the presidential election, former minister of State Defence, and Lagos state APC chieftain, Senator Musiliu Obanikoro, initiated a reconciliation and stakeholders meeting for APC Amuwo-Odofin where salient matters were addressed.

In attendance at the meeting held at the Golden Tulip Hotel, Festac were Deputy Governor Obafemi Hamzat, Senator Ganiu Solomon, party stalwart, grassroots mobilizers, party leaders, movers and shakers of Amuwo politics.

Despite the appeal by Dr. Hamzat to the party faithful to shelve their differences and his plead that all hands must be on deck to ensure victory of all candidates of the All Progressives Congress to forestall the woeful performance recorded in 2019 general election; Unfortunately, the same woe has befallen Amuwo-Odofin again being the least local government out of 20 LGA election results released with 13,318 scored by APC against the LP with 55,547 scored.

It is imperative to note that, there is high level of irresponsibility of party leaders in Amuwo-Odofin especially the local government chairman, Hon. Valentine Buraimoh who is the number one leader playing divide and rule, anti-party card to the hands of the political opposition Labour Party which is against the constitution of the party as stated in Article 21(A)(ii) of the All Progressives Congress Constitution stipulated, the Party shall have power to discipline any member who engages in anti-party activities. “Offenses against the Party shall include, Anti-Party activities or any conduct, which is likely to embarrass or have an adverse effect on the party or bring the party into hatred, contempt, ridicule, or disrepute.”

I call on the state party chairman, to summon all the party EXCOs because NO party members are simply above the law; This is very important because we have two weeks to the Gubernatorial and State House of Assembly elections scheduled for March 11, so this greedy political gladiators will not decimated APC government in the state.

From an insider, impeccable source revealed APC Apex leaders in Amuwo-Odofin unanimously colluded to work against the APC House of Rep. Candidate, Prince Lanre Sanusi PLS, for the opposition Labour Party to have free access to operate. It’s interesting to note also that, DG Omogeye campaign organization, Mr. Sei Ipinlaye is under payroll structure of the council chairman, Hon. Valentine Buraimoh and five of the SAs to the council chairman secretly led the campaign for the Labour Party candidate, Hon. George Olawande Omogeye and choose party agent from APC members.

This was obviously played out at last week’s Saturday election as all the party gladiators disappeared to thin air and Labour Party dominated all the polling units across the council areas and came out victorious.

In this second scenario, how could APC Candidate for Lagos House of Assembly, Amuwo Odofin constituency I, Hon. Olusegun Olaitan (Ola Western) seeking to represent the youth and interest of the party, swtch off his phone numbers on the day of elections with flimsy excuse that his phone numbers were off because there is no light to charge them.

However, It is an open secret that some APC members are secretly working for the victory of Omogeye.

I have taken my time to understudy behaviour and attitude of these local political actors from the council chairman down to councillors are inconsequential with not leverage at the grassroots level.

While the dust raise in Amuwo Odofin local government has yet to settle and over the outcome of the results over anti-party activities, the status quo of the current political hegemony and patrimonial political leaders in Amuwo Odofin no longer relevant as Amuwo Youth can take the centre stage of Amuwo politics.
